Kimberly Bullock Gatling Selected to Black Business Ink’s Power 100 List
Fox Rothschild LLP congratulates Kimberly Bullock Gatling on her selection to Black Business Ink’s Power 100 List.
In celebration of its 20th anniversary, Black Business Ink recognized “100 of the most influential leaders from across North Carolina in a variety of sectors, including educators, healthcare professionals, politicians, clergy and other professions and organizations.”
Serving as the firm’s first Chief Diversity & Inclusion Officer, Gatling works to develop and implement programs and policies that support the firm’s goals of increasing and promoting a diverse workforce and inclusive environment at all levels throughout the firm.
Under Gatling’s leadership, she launched a diversity, equity and inclusion strategy with comprehensive diversity training for top firm management and managers firmwide.
Since Gatling has assumed this leadership position, the firm has received several DEI-related certifications and recognitions.
Gatling serves as Chair of the Board of Directors for the Cone Health Foundation and as a Director for Truliant Federal Credit Union. Additionally, she is a Trustee for North Carolina A&T State University, serving as Secretary. She also previously chaired the Board of Directors of United Way of Greater Greensboro and served on the boards of Habitat for Humanity and the Gateway Research Center.
